The relationship between VRAM and Video Editing

Video Random Access Memory, or VRAM, is crucial for video editing. It affects how fast your computer can process video files. When VRAM is sufficient, it makes editing smoother and quicker. There is less lag, and video previews are clear. Having more VRAM is like having a larger workspace for editing video content.

VRAM holds the information your graphics card needs quickly. This speed helps when you scrub through video timelines. If your VRAM is low, clips may stutter and freeze. With higher VRAM, video effects apply faster. This is why editors pay attention to VRAM when buying computers.

In video editing, not just VRAM matters. The software you use also affects performance. Some video editing apps use VRAM more efficiently. Check if your editing program is VRAM-friendly. This can enhance your editing experience.

Another factor is resolution. With 1080p video, VRAM usage isn't extreme. But when editing 4K, your VRAM may get overloaded. Editors need to consider this for future projects. It's wise to plan for higher VRAM if you're moving to higher resolutions.

Optimizing 1080p video editing with 8gb of VRAM

To make the most of 8GB VRAM, adjusting settings in your editing software is important. Lowering the preview quality can save VRAM without affecting the final export. This allows for smoother playback during editing. Additionally, enabling GPU acceleration can further improve performance. These simple changes can enhance your workflow.

Optimizing your computer’s performance can also help. Regularly cleaning up disk space reduces the load on your system. Closing background applications frees up available memory resources. Setting up your computer for video tasks ensures you utilize VRAM effectively. These tweaks help your videos edit more smoothly.

A well-organized workspace improves efficiency. Segregating project files aids in quick access and saves time. Managing your files helps the software function without hitches. Properly labeled files prevent confusion and improve resource use. An organized setup complements your VRAM capacity.

Using proxies is another way to enhance editing. Proxies are smaller, low-resolution files used during editing. They take up less VRAM but do not affect the exported video quality. This is helpful in handling large or complex video files. Switching back to the original files for the final edit ensures high quality.
